Four scientific papers published in conference proceedings

Four scientific papers created as a part of the LandSlidePlan project were pubslished in the Proceedings from the 6th Regional Symposium on Landslides in the Adriatic-Balkan Region conference.

The article entitled Large-scale landslide susceptibility models: Examples and conclusions from the modelling of small and shallow landslides in the continental part of Croatia” by Sanja Bernat Gazibara, Marko Sinčić, Mauro Rossi, Martin Krkač, Hrvoje Lukačić, Petra Jagodnik, Snježana Mihalić Arbanas, shows the research results in all researched pilot areas.

The article entitled “Landslide information for land management and planning: Examples from Italy and Croatia” by Paola Reichenbach, Snježana Mihalić Arbanas, Mauro Rossi, Sanja Bernat Gazibara, shows the results research in the pilot area in Croatian Zagorje.

The article entitled “ Influence of the landslide inventory sampling on the accuracy of the susceptibility modelling using Random Forests: A case study from the NW Croatia” by Marko Sinčić, Sanja Bernat Gazibara, Mauro Rossi, Martin Krkač, Hrvoje Lukačić, Snježana Mihalić Arbanas, shows the research results in the pilot areas in Croatian Zagorje and the City of Zagreb.

The article entitled “Interpretation challenges when detecting landslides in flysch environment: examples from visual analysis of LiDAR DTM in the City of Buzet” by Petra Jagodnik, Sanja Bernat Gazibara, Federica Fiorucci, Michele Santangelo, shows the research results in the pilot area in the City of Buzet.
